Holy Trinity Lutheran, 2328 Central Rd. in Glenview recently celebrated Rally Sunday School Enrollment Day and the 25th Anniversary of ELCA by donning bright gold t-shirts and donating almost 1200 pounds of food to be distributed to Northfield and Maine Townships food pantries, filled 150 decorated lunch bags with drinks, treats and sandwiches for the Night Ministry for the homeless of Chicago, made 4 large blankets for the "Blankets for Babies" programs and conducted a Sing-a-Long at St. Matthews Center for Health in Park Ridge as part of our sharing and caring for members of our communities.
